CONGRESS ON BACK FOOT IN VYAPAM SCAM

Vyapam scam takes an unexpected turn. But will it benefit BJP, politically?


NK SINGH

This was probably the best anniversary gift that Sadhna Singh, Chief Min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an's wife, could have wished for. Even as the couple was preparing to celebrate silver jubilee of their wedding anniversary at Ujjain’s Mahakal temple this week they received news that increased their joy. The CBI said in an affidavit to the Supreme Court that it did not find any evidence of tempering of the computer hard disk seized in Vyapam scam. Congress leader Digvijay Sigh had filed a petition in Supreme Court alleging that MP police had tempered with the hard disk “to save some influential persons”. The CBI affidavit, based on a report of Central Forensic Science Laboratory, finally clears the couple, whom the Opposition has tried to implicate in the most notorious scandal in the history of Madhya Pradesh.

Sadhna Singh has been a favourite punching bag for the Opposition ever since Chouhan became Chief Minister in 2005. Congress allegations often caused the couple to spend sleepless nights. “I was so upset that I could not sleep in the night,” Sadhna Singh told a Bhopal court in 2013, deposing in a defamation case against Leader of Opposition Ajay Singh for allegedly casting aspersions on her financial integrity. The case is still pending in the court. Her husband also shared her pain. An emotional Chouhan told media, “I could not sleep the whole night” after the Opposition targeted his wife in the dumper case, in which the couple got a clean chit from Lokayukta, and Vyapam scam, of which they finally came out this week. Chouhan feels that his wife and family had to suffer for no fault of theirs.

Now they can not only sleep, but sleep soundly. Vyapam scam has taken an unexpected political turn. The CBI report has turned the table on Shivraj’s bête noir, Digvijay Singh. Responding to another petition by ‘whistle blower’ Prashant Pandey in Vyapam case, the CBI informed the Supreme Court that people involved in making the allegations of tempering had created “false digital records” to support their claim. Creating false evidence on the basis of forged documents is a criminal act, punishable under law. The CBI informed the Supreme Court that it was taking action against the “culprits” in accordance with law.

BJP, which was at receiving end in Vyapam case for last four years, immediately pounced upon Congress. Three of its ministers rushed to CBI office at Bhopal and submitted a memorandum demanding arrest of Digvijay Singh and other “culprits” for creating false evidence to tarnish the Chief Minister’s image. The case has come full circle.

Madhya Pradesh Professional Examination Board, earlier christened Vyapam, conducts examinations for government jobs and admissions to professional courses in the State. Acting on a tip off from a whistle blower, Indore police unearthed the scam in 2013. Senior politicians, corrupt government officers and unscrupulous businessmen involved in the well-oiled racket systematically rigged medical admissions and recruitments to government jobs for nearly a decade.

After the gang was busted and its high profile members arrested, Congress leaders, assisted by whistle blowers, tried to prove complicity of the Chief Minister. They even tried to link his wife to the scam and “produced” call records to prove that some of the racketeers were in touch with CM House. The case is now the subject of another ongoing defamation case.

Clearly, Congress did not need this overreach. As it is, even without a personal angle or involvement, Vyapam has been a source of big embarrassment for BJP Government that has been in power for 13 years now. It is definitely the biggest scam in the history of Madhya Pradesh. Police have made over 2,000 arrests and the CBI investigated mystery deaths of at least two dozen key accused and witnesses. Among those arrested were a former cabinet colleague of Chouhan, a BJP politician who enjoyed the status of minister of state, a high profile BJP leader with deep roots in RSS and even a Congress leader who had contested the last assembly election. People in other parts of the country kept cracking uncharitable jokes about PEB and the product of its medical education system.

Chouhan had always maintained that he was nowhere involved in the scam and his detractors’ charges about tempering with the records were politically motivated. In fact, he claimed that he was himself a whistle blower in the case and his government had started action against all those involved. The chief minister and his wife have so far emerged victorious in all court cases in this connection, right from the lower courts to high court.

However, Congress politicians say they will challenge the CBI findings in the Supreme Court. The party is not unduly worried over the development. A section in the Congress party feels that any action against Digvijay Singh or other whistle blowers will benefit it, politically. Legal position and public perception are two different things. Action against Singh, who is facing a tough time in his own party due to Goa fiasco, may benefit him politically. In fact, many feel that if the CBI arrests Digvijay Singh, as the BJP ministers have demanded, it may lead to his resurrection. It ultimately comes to a game of political one-upmanship.
